Because ECL is based in Ilford (Greater London/Essex border), students benefit from London Zone 4 transport rates and significantly lower living costs compared to Central London. When searching for student housing, you will generally choose between two primary paths:
PBSAs are modern, secure buildings designed specifically for students. They typically offer all-inclusive bills, on-site gyms, study rooms, 24/7 security, and communal social areas. While there are no PBSA blocks directly adjacent to the college, there are excellent options just a few stops away on the Elizabeth Line in Stratford and Romford. These student halls are ideal for freshers and international students who want an instant social life and simple, hassle-free budgeting.
Renting a room in a private shared house (often called a House in Multiple Occupation, or HMO) is the most common choice for students at Empire College London. The local areas of Ilford, Barking, and Redbridge have a highly active private rental market. This option is generally much cheaper than PBSA blocks, allowing you to live closer to the college campus. It also offers a more independent, domestic lifestyle.

Here are the most popular neighbourhoods for ECL students, balancing travel times, local amenities, and safety:
If you want to roll out of bed and walk to your lectures in less than 15 minutes, Ilford is the obvious choice. The area boasts excellent shopping facilities at the Exchange Ilford mall, endless international supermarkets, and incredibly diverse dining options. Renting here is highly cost-effective, and the local transport hub, Ilford Station, connects you directly to central London via the high-speed Elizabeth Line.
Located just north of Ilford, Gants Hill offers a slightly greener, more suburban feel. It is highly popular with students due to its safe reputation, local parks (such as Valentine's Park, which sits between Ilford and Gants Hill), and access to the Central Line tube. Commuting to ECL from Gants Hill is a simple 10-minute bus ride or a pleasant 20-minute walk.
For those who want a high-energy, modern London lifestyle, Stratford is the premier destination. Home to the Olympic Park, Westfield Stratford City shopping centre, and endless bars and restaurants, it is a major student hotspot. Stratford is home to several premium private student halls. Best of all, the Elizabeth Line connects Stratford to Ilford in just 8 minutes, making your daily commute incredibly fast and reliable.
Situated just south of Ilford, Barking is one of East London's most rapidly developing and affordable districts. With direct bus routes to Ilford and excellent tube links (District and Hammersmith & City lines), Barking is a fantastic alternative for students seeking lower monthly accommodation costs without sacrificing transport connectivity.
How much will living near Empire College London Limited actually cost in 2026? Below is a realistic breakdown of average weekly rents across different housing types in the local East London area.
| Accommodation Type | Location Zone | Average Weekly Rent (2026) | Bills Included? |
|---|---|---|---|
| Shared House (HMO Private Room) | Zone 4/5 (Ilford/Barking) | £140 - £180 | Sometimes (Check contract) |
| Private Studio Flat | Zone 4 (Ilford/Gants Hill) | £240 - £320 | Rarely |
| PBSA En-Suite Room | Zone 3 (Stratford/Forest Gate) | £220 - £290 | Yes (All-inclusive) |
| PBSA Luxury Studio | Zone 3 (Stratford) | £310 - £400 | Yes (All-inclusive) |
